Which of these headlines about Obama’s speech is the least biased?

All of these headlines describe the same event – Obama’s Oval Office speech a few nights ago. These sources were not selected randomly from search results – they were all the first listing in their respective searches. Which one do you find least biased?

1. CBS – Obama Seeks to Show Control of Oil Spill Crisis with Oval Office Address
2. MSNBC – Obama accuses BP of ‘recklessness’
3. Fox News – Obama Draws Bipartisan Criticism for Using Oil Spill to Push Energy Policy
4. Huffington Post – Obama Oval Office Address: President Gives Speech On Gulf Oil Spill Crisis
5. CNN – Language guru: Obama speech too ‘professorial’ for his target audience

Number 4 is the least biased.

1 is suggesting that Obama is only putting on a show of control.
2 is alright, but is more informal than it should really be, and is trying to implicate BP as reckless.
3 is emphasizing that there is criticism, not that he is giving a speech.
4 is simply stating that Obama gave an address about the crisis.
5 is going on about how his speech was ineffective.
